Using First Person's Singular Pronouns

Language is good at telling us if a person is letting go and being relatively frank and honest, verses they are holding back. A leader who o has plans to do something very significant, and let's say, in puten's case, he doesn't want other people to know about it, his language becomes more deceptive. One aspect of deceptive language is you are trying to hide yourself from others. In one way we can see this is the use of first persons singular pronouns.
